Red-grouper nervous necrosis virus (RGNNV) and Vibrio are the common viral and bacterial pathogens of fish, and are often detected simultaneously in diseased fish. However, the understanding of co-infection of RGNNV and Vibrio is still unclear. In this study, we have established a grouper (Epinephelus coioides) model of the co-infection of RGNNV and Vibrio harveyi (V. harveyi).
